Abstract
This paper presents a 3D active deformable model assisted face recognition method across variations in pose and illumination. An active deformable model is built based on the prototypical 3D faces aligned by the uniform mesh resampling combined with mesh simplification based 3D face alignment algorithm. The active deformable model is first employed to reconstruct 3D face from the input 2D face image, and also exploited to estimate the rotation angles of the head according to the image. The rotation angles are used as the assisted information to tackle the variation in pose. An illumination regulating approach based on the distribution of the monocular grayscale intensity of the images is presented to tackle the variation in illumination during the face recognition. Experimental results on the CMU-PIE database show the good performance of the recognition system.
